What is peach tree pruning? Peach tree pruning involves removing dead or overgrown branches to promote healthy growth and improve fruit production.

When is the best time to prune peach trees? The ideal time for pruning is late winter or early spring before the tree begins to leaf out.

Why is pruning important for peach trees? Proper pruning helps increase air circulation, reduce disease risk, and encourage better fruit quality.

What tools are needed for peach tree pruning? Sharp pruning shears and loppers are commonly used to make clean cuts and reach different branch sizes.
